Comprehending BMW Keys
BMW automobiles include a variety of key types, each with special functions, including:
Key TypeDescriptionBasic KeyA traditional metal key used for older models.Remote Key FobA key with buttons for locking/unlocking and panic functions.Smart KeyA proximity key that allows keyless entry and begin functions.Smartphone KeyAn innovative service that uses a mobile app for gain access to control.
Modern BMW keys include advanced functions like anti-theft technology, file encryption, and electronic chips. Hence, replacing such keys might not be as straightforward as purchasing a duplicate from a hardware store.
Steps for BMW Key Replacement
When you find yourself in need of a BMW key replacement, it's crucial to follow specific actions to ensure you receive a correct key that works perfectly with your vehicle. The following steps can guide you through the procedure:
1. Verify Your Ownership
Before you can get a Replacement BMW Key key, you need to prove ownership of the lorry. Usually, car dealerships and locksmiths will need documents such as:
Vehicle registrationA government-issued IDEvidence of insurance2. Determine Your Key Type
As detailed above, there are different key types utilized in BMW models. Determine the kind of key you need to replace. This will help you communicate with the car dealership or locksmith better.
3. Go To a BMW Dealership or Authorized Service Center
When it pertains to key replacement, you have two main choices: a BMW Car Key Replacement Near Me dealership or an authorized company. Here's a comparison of both:
AspectBMW DealershipAuthorized Service ProviderCostGenerally more expensive due to labor and specialized parts.Frequently more cost-effective with competitive prices.Key FeaturesAccess to initial manufacturer keys and key programming.May have knowledge in different key types however validate beforehand.Configuring CapabilityDirect access to BMW's exclusive key programs tools.Capable of programming keys with compatible tools.Wait TimeCan take longer due to the extra actions included.Usually quicker service due to lower demand.4. Offer Required Information
When you've picked your company, they will require particular information about your car, consisting of:
Vehicle Identification Number (VIN)Model year and design nameExisting key information, if offered5. Programming the New Key
After acquiring your replacement key, it will need to be programmed to interact with your BMW. This process typically includes specific equipment to synchronize the key with the car's computer system. It is essential that this step be carried out by a skilled professional to make sure correct function.
6. Evaluate the New Key
Before leaving the car dealership or locksmith, always evaluate the new key to guarantee it runs correctly. Check all functions such as locking, unlocking, and any extra key functions particular to your design.
Costs Involved in BMW Key Replacement
The expenses of replacing a BMW key can vary considerably based upon several aspects:
Dealership Costs: The average rate can range from ₤ 200 to over ₤ 600, depending upon the model and year of the lorry.Locksmith Costs: Authorized locksmiths may charge in between ₤ 150 to ₤ 350, often proving to be a more budget-friendly alternative.Extra Fees: You may experience service charges for setting the key or for any needed service work.Approximated Cost Breakdown:Type of ServiceApproximated Cost RangeBMW Dealership₤ 200 - ₤ 600Licensed Locksmith₤ 150 - ₤ 350Programming Fee₤ 50 - ₤ 150FAQs on BMW Key Replacement
Q1: Can I replace my BMW key myself?A1: While it may be tempting, replacing and configuring a BMW key generally needs customized tools and knowledge. It's finest to depend on professional services.

Q2: How long does it require to replace a BMW key?A2: Replacing a key can take anywhere from thirty minutes to a few hours, depending upon the provider and key type.

Q3: Do I need to bring my automobile for key Replacement Key BMW?A3: Most company will need you to bring your automobile for key programs and confirmation.

Q4: Will insurance coverage cover the cost of a key replacement?A4: It depends upon your insurance plan. Some policies cover key replacements under extensive coverage.

Q5: Can I get a spare key made for my BMW?A5: Yes, once you have a working main key, you can ask for a spare key from a dealer or locksmith.
